The Chartered Institute of Brewers and Distillers (CIBD), the most widely recognised provider of technical education in the distilling industry, has launched a brand new self-assessed and on demand technical short course in Whisk(e)y Production.
TheWhisk(e)y Production course is the latest in a hugely popular series of Continuing Professional Development (CPD) short courses. It is aimed at distillers producing whisk(e)y in distilleries of all sizes, providing a practical understanding of all stages of the whisk(e)y production processes.
The course provides essential knowledge and best practice for whisk(e)y production at a commercial scale.
The course covers raw materials, how to understand their specifications, how they’re used to produce wort, fermentation, batch and continuous still distillation, maturation and blending. It also explains how to assess and analyse whiskies using laboratory and sensory methods.
